This is my breeding pair of C gracilis(Slenderbrown Bark Scorpion). Note that the male is missing part of his pincer. This is no set back because the dealer has got babies from these 2 before.
http://img38.exs.cx/img38/2650/2cgracilis8ih.jpg
I already had 1 C gracilis so I put all 3 of them together. Note: The pair I just got are from Florida which has fairly mild venom while my old one is from Central America so it could actually have very toxic venom. The Central American scorp is the one in the upper right.

Scorpions are relatively easy to keep if you know the requirements of whatever species you are getting. IMO the desert species are the easiest to keep. Unlike Herps, you can house them in small containers like the smaller kritter keepers or even the larger delicups. In other words, with just a little space you can keep several scorps.
